Learn more about how businesses can foster genuine relationships and increase
credibility through authentic social engagement. In the landscape of digital marketing,
brands that communicate honestly and respond thoughtfully stand out. Establishing brand
trust is a long-term commitment, built by consistently delivering value and interacting
transparently with your audience.
For modern businesses, social media is an
essential touchpoint for connection. Proactive brands regularly share helpful content,
address feedback, and show the people behind the brand. This helps humanize your company
and build rapport with your followers. Crucially, every public interaction, from posts
to replies to reviews, should align with your brand’s values and messaging. This
consistency shows your audience they can rely on you to deliver the same caliber of
service each time.
Authenticity is key to trust. Rather than scripted posts
or automated replies, encourage your team to participate genuinely in conversations,
celebrate customer wins, and respond to queries with real solutions. Active listening on
social channels goes a long way in showing your audience that you value their input.
When a brand welcomes constructive criticism and adjusts its approach accordingly, it
demonstrates both humility and reliability.
Practical strategies for building trust online start with understanding your audience.
Analyze the questions and concerns your community shares and address these with clear,
honest communication. Avoid promising what cannot be delivered, and always clarify the
limits of your offerings. Transparency about your products and services—such as
availability, pricing, and features—reduces misunderstandings and creates an open
dialogue.
Encouraging user-generated content and reviews also builds
credibility. When customers share their positive experiences, it validates your brand in
the eyes of future clients. Social proof supports trust, provided it’s authentic and not
misleading. Involve your community through interactive stories, polls, or collaborative
content. This turns passive followers into active brand advocates, helping your business
grow organically through word of mouth.
Finally, consistent visual
branding—including your logo, color scheme, and content style—helps clients quickly
recognize and remember your business. A cohesive look reinforces the brand’s identity on
every platform.
While technology enables broader reach, building trust still rests on human connection.
Respond to messages promptly and always credit creators or partners. Be mindful of the
language used—clear, polite, and inclusive communication makes everyone feel welcome and
valued. If a service or product does not fit a customer’s needs, provide honest guidance
rather than push for a sale.
Remember, establishing brand trust is ongoing.
Set clear expectations and update your audience about any changes, even minor ones. By
being transparent and prioritizing genuine engagement, your business not only stands out
but also fosters long-term loyalty.
